Coming Soon: Gallio and MbUnit v3.1

The next release of Gallio and MbUnit is just around the corner.  I need to work on a proper write-up of all of the new stuff but here are a few highlights:

  • Significantly faster start-up time.
  • Embedded videos in test reports including built-in screen recording.  (Try playing with the Capture class.)
  • Gallio can run RSpec tests via IronRuby.
  • New Control Panel application for tweaking global settings.
  • More MbUnit assertions and attributes for manipulating data and the environment.
  • More Icarus GUI goodness.
  • Better API documentation.
  • Much simpler story for test framework adapters and test runners.
  • Gallio can run tests in arbitrary files including tests written in non .Net languages given a suitable framework adapter (which you could write in a day).

The final release of v3.1 will probably happen within the next two weeks.
